Roger Alan Templeton~Gate City, VA
Early Saturday morning, March 15, 2025, Roger Alan Templeton, 64, passed away peacefully at his home in the Manville Community of Gate City, Virginia.
Roger was born on May 19, 1960, the fourth child of Troy and Jo Ann Templeton. He was a loving father, brother, and friend, always putting the needs of others first.
Roger is survived by two children: Zachary Templeton and Brittany McConnell, and three siblings: Wilma Willen, Gerald Templeton and Rick Templeton. He was predeceased by his mother, Jo Ann Strong and father, Troy Carl Templeton.
He worked for several years at Kingsport Press/Arcata Graphics and then worked for the Southwest Virginia Regional Jail Authority retiring in March of this year at the rank of Lieutenant. Roger enjoyed being outside in nature whether that be hunting, fishing, golfing, or riding his Harley motorcycle.
